Candidates to the Europeans answer the questionnaire of D.i.Re and Wave on promoting women's rights and applying the Istanbul Convention

In recent years, the European institutions have contributed to the advancement of legislation and initiatives in the field of prevention and fight against violence against women, also and above all through the adoption of the Council of Europe Convention on gender-based violence and domestic violence, better known as Istanbul Convention, promoting equality between men and women in all fields and supporting specific programs and projects.

Much remains to be done.
Le European elections which will take place next 26st May they are an important opportunity for strengthen the commitment of the European institutions to women's rights and freedom of choice.

For this the European campaign Step Up! di WAVE - Women Against Violence Europe, made in Italy by D.i.Re – Donne in rete contro la violenza, Has asked some candidates on all lists how they interpret their commitment on these issues for the Europe to come.

The same questionnaire was proposed in all the countries of the European Union.

Here you will find the answers of those who have agreed to participate in the Step Up! Campaign.

- proposed amendment on:ratification and / or full implementation of the Istanbul Convention by the EU and Member States (amendments 57, 177, 188 and 237 to the resolution on the protection of victims of crime of 30/5/2018)

- specific project: -

- material support to: -

- political activism for:the accession of the European Union to the Istanbul Convention: intervention in plenary on 23/11/2016; vote on the resolution of 24/11/2016; vote on the resolution of 12/9/2017 (the latter welcomes that the EU signed the Istanbul Convention on 13 June 2017 but highlights legal uncertainties due to the fact that accession is limited to issues related to criminal judicial cooperation , asylum and non-refoulement)

- promotion of regulatory instruments on: As a MEP, I am committed to supporting all acts, such as the resolution of 13 February 2019 and the 2015 report on women's empowerment through education, which can promote the introduction of affectivity and gender education programs in schools, making them compulsory disciplines in the countries of the Union.

- political lobbying: The European Parliament has the power to indicate to the Commission which path to take in terms of relations with the Member States. In this sense, the path that makes the possibility of accessing EU funds conditional on respect for human and civil rights must be pursued. A rule that today would make it possible to defend the rights of women and sexual minorities in countries such as Hungary.

- specific projects: Gender budgeting means building budgetary policies that allocate resources, also at the European level, in an effective way to reduce the opportunity gap between men and women, verifying the real impact of each initiative. Deep discrimination is often hidden behind measures that seem politically neutral with respect to gender: this is the case of quota 100 in Italy, which can be accessed by many more men than women. The European Union has been working on gender budgeting since 2015, but there is still a lot to do on this issue.
